Quality Automation Engineer NodeJS/Playwright

Posted Yesterday
Be an Early Applicant
Hiring Remotely in Brazil
Remote or Hybrid
Senior level
Artificial Intelligence • Hardware • Information Technology • Security • Software • Cybersecurity • Big Data Analytics
We help people be their best in the moments that matter.
The Role
As a Quality Automation Engineer, you will develop and execute test plans, build automation test suites, and ensure product quality by collaborating with engineering teams, using Playwright, Cucumber, and AWS in a CI/CD environment.
Summary Generated by Built In
Company Overview

At Motorola Solutions, we believe that everything starts with our people. We’re a global close-knit community, united by the relentless pursuit to help keep people safer everywhere. We build and connect technologies to help protect people, property and places. Our solutions foster the collaboration that’s critical for safer communities, safer schools, safer hospitals, safer businesses, and ultimately, safer nations. Connect with a career that matters, and help us build a safer future.


Department Overview
The Product Engineering area is responsible for designing, writing, testing and deploying the code for our software products at Motorola Solutions. The area consists of front-end only developers, backend-only developers, full-stack developers, test automation developers, and quality analysts. Developers and analysts are grouped in to sprint teams of about 5 people, which focus on different aspects of the product. We run an Agile methodology and have adopted best practice processes and frameworks to ensure that the product is high-performing, secure and scalable.
Job Description
About the Role

Join Motorola Solutions as a Quality Engineer and play a critical role in ensuring our products and services meet the highest quality standards. You'll develop and execute comprehensive test plans, validate software releases, and build automation test suites that maintain reliability and excellence across our platform.

Working in a remote-first environment with occasional travel to São Paulo for team events, you'll collaborate closely with Engineering and Product teams to embed quality throughout the software development lifecycle. This role offers the opportunity to shape testing practices, drive automation initiatives, and directly impact the quality of products used by organizations worldwide.

Tech Stack
  • Test Automation: Playwright for UI and API test automation
  • BDD Framework: Cucumber with Gherkin syntax for behavior-driven development
  • API Testing: Playwright API testing, Postman for exploratory testing
  • Security Testing: OWASP ZAP, SAST/DAST tools with shift-left integration
  • Cloud Platform: AWS
  • CI/CD: GitHub Actions with automated quality gates
  • AI Tools: AI-assisted testing with Claude, Cursor, or similar tools
  • Architecture: Microservices-based ecosystem
Key ResponsibilitiesTest Automation & Framework Development
  • Design, develop, and maintain automation test suites using Playwright for UI and API testing
  • Write and maintain Cucumber feature files with clear Gherkin scenarios and reusable step definitions
  • Enhance and evolve test automation frameworks to improve coverage, reliability, and execution speed
  • Integrate automated tests into CI/CD pipelines (GitHub Actions) for continuous quality validation
Modern Engineering Practices
  • Leverage AI-assisted testing tools to accelerate test creation, maintenance, and debugging
  • Integrate observability tools to gain insights from test execution
  • Implement shift-left security practices with SAST/DAST integration in CI/CD pipelines
  • Build and maintain automated quality gates in modern CI/CD workflows
Non-Functional Testing
  • Implement and execute performance testing strategies for both UI and API layers
  • Conduct security testing and vulnerability assessments with a shift-left approach
  • Establish non-functional testing baselines and monitor for regressions
Test Strategy & Execution
  • Develop comprehensive test strategies in collaboration with Engineering and Product stakeholders
  • Execute test plans for major application integrations and product releases
  • Perform smoke testing and analyze release candidates for quality risks
Quality Assurance & Risk Management
  • Identify functional and non-functional risks during early phases of the release process
  • Contribute to and maintain the Quality Knowledge Base
  • Ensure quality outcomes in integrated environments through thorough testing
Collaboration & Communication
  • Support Engineering teams in writing testable code and applying Agile testing methodologies
  • Coordinate with Learning & Development, Support teams, and stakeholders on release impacts
  • Participate in sprint planning and provide quality-focused feedback on deliverables
What You'll Work On
  • Building and maintaining Playwright automation test suites across web and mobile platforms
  • Writing Cucumber feature files that serve as living documentation for the team
  • Implementing AI-assisted testing workflows to improve efficiency
  • Integrating observability tools with test execution for better insights
  • Performance testing initiatives to ensure scalability and reliability
  • Shift-left security testing integration within CI/CD pipelines
  • Test strategy development for complex software releases
  • Quality metrics and reporting to drive continuous improvement
Skills & ExperienceEssential
  • Strong proficiency in Playwright for UI and API test automation
  • Deep experience with Cucumber and BDD practices (Gherkin syntax, step definitions)
  • Hands-on experience with modern CI/CD pipelines (GitHub Actions, GitLab CI)
  • Proven expertise in performance testing methodologies and tools
  • Knowledge of security testing principles with shift-left approach
  • Experience testing cloud/web-based software applications
  • Strong understanding of Agile testing methodologies and practices
  • Ability to create test plans from specifications or verbal communications
  • Experience with cross-browser and mobile device testing
Preferred
  • Experience with AI-assisted testing tools (Claude, Cursor, or similar test generation tools)
  • Experience integrating observability tools (Datadog, Grafana, OpenTelemetry, or similar) with testing
  • Experience with test automation in microservices-based architectures
  • Hands-on experience with AWS services and cloud-native testing approaches
  • Experience with containerized environments (Docker, Kubernetes)
  • Experience with SAST/DAST integration in CI/CD pipelines
Personal Attributes
  • Strong analytical and problem-solving skills
  • Excellent communication skills for cross-team coordination
  • Proactive approach to identifying and mitigating quality risks
  • Curiosity to research and adopt new tools, technologies, and testing processes
  • Ability to explain how changing conditions and contexts influence release quality
Team & Culture

You'll be part of a quality-focused team within Motorola Solutions, working in a remote-first environment that values flexibility and work-life balance. Our team collaborates closely with Engineering and Product teams across different time zones, with occasional in-person gatherings in São Paulo for larger team events.

We believe in continuous improvement, knowledge sharing, and empowering engineers to drive quality initiatives. You'll have the autonomy to shape testing practices and the support to grow your expertise in modern QA technologies.


Basic Requirements
  • 3+ years experience as a Quality Engineer working on major application integrations or product releases
  • AND 3+ years experience with testing cloud/web-based software applications using Agile methodologies
  • AND 2+ years experience with Playwright (or similar modern automation framework like Cypress)
  • AND 2+ years experience with Cucumber/BDD practices
  • AND 2+ years experience with non-functional testing (Performance and/or Security)
  • AND Tertiary degree in software development (or similar) OR 3+ years of commercial software engineering experience

Travel Requirements
None
Relocation Provided
None
Position Type
Experienced

Referral Payment PlanYes

EEO Statement

Motorola Solutions is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ion or belief, sex, sexual orientation, gender identity, national origin, disability, veteran status or any other legally-protected characteristic. 

We are proud of our people-first and community-focused culture, empowering every Motorolan to be their most authentic self and to do their best work to deliver on the promise of a safer world. If you’d like to join our team but feel that you don’t quite meet all of the preferred skills, we’d still love to hear why you think you’d be a great addition to our team.

Top Skills

Ai-Assisted Testing Tools
AWS
Ci/Cd
Cucumber
Gherkin
Github Actions
Owasp Zap
Playwright
Postman
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Chicago, IL
23,000 Employees
Year Founded: 1928

What We Do

About Motorola Solutions | Solving for safer

Safety and security are at the heart of everything we do at Motorola Solutions. We build and connect technologies to help protect people, property and places. Our solutions foster the collaboration that’s critical for safer communities, safer schools, safer hospitals, safer businesses, and ultimately, safer nations.

Why Work With Us

We are a global family of driven, dynamic people who inspire and support everyone around us to be the best version of themselves. We embrace a “people first” philosophy – and are committed to creating and maintaining a culture of caring and inclusiveness. Are you ready to join our team and be a part of a close-knit community in a big company?

Gallery

Gallery
Gallery
Gallery
Gallery
Gallery

Motorola Solutions Offices

Hybrid Workspace

Employees engage in a combination of remote and on-site work.

We believe that the next big idea can come from anyone, anywhere, at any time. That’s why we offer office-based, hybrid and remote working models, where Motorolans can do their best work wherever they work best.

Typical time on-site: Flexible
HQChicago, IL
BC
Bayan Lepas, Penang
Bayan Lepas, Penang
Bengaluru, IN
Birmingham, AL
Bogotá, CO
Brentwood, TN
Buenos Aires, Buenos Aires
Cork, IE
Dallas, TX
Elgin, IL
Kraków, PL
London, GB
New York, NY
Plantation, FL
Salt Lake City, UT
São Paulo, Sao Paulo
Schaumburg, IL
Singapore, SG
Somerville, MA
Temecula, CA
Toronto, CA
Westminster, CO
Learn more

Similar Jobs

Motorola Solutions Logo Motorola Solutions

Senior Software Engineer

Artificial Intelligence • Hardware • Information Technology • Security • Software • Cybersecurity • Big Data Analytics
Remote or Hybrid
Brazil
23000 Employees

Motorola Solutions Logo Motorola Solutions

Software Engineer

Artificial Intelligence • Hardware • Information Technology • Security • Software • Cybersecurity • Big Data Analytics
Remote or Hybrid
Brazil
23000 Employees

Motorola Solutions Logo Motorola Solutions

Senior Software Engineer

Artificial Intelligence • Hardware • Information Technology • Security • Software • Cybersecurity • Big Data Analytics
Remote or Hybrid
Brazil
23000 Employees

Motorola Solutions Logo Motorola Solutions

Software Engineer

Artificial Intelligence • Hardware • Information Technology • Security • Software • Cybersecurity • Big Data Analytics
Remote or Hybrid
Brazil
23000 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account